Catholic Church – US Bishops and Vatican welcomes Overturning Abortion, Roe V Wade

June 25, 2022 by AFRIPOL Leave a Comment

Pope Francis

Both United States Catholic Bishops and Vatican issued statements and giving thumb up to United States for finally ending federal abortion and overturning Roe V Wade. The United States Conference of Catholic Bishops in the statement said, “This is a historic day in the life of our country.”

The US Catholic Bishop issued a statement signed by its President Archbishop José Gomez and pro-life Committee chair Archbishop William Lori, saying, “For nearly fifty years America has enforced an unjust law that has permitted some to decide whether others can live or die; this policy has resulted in the deaths of tens of millions of preborn children, generations that were denied the right to even be born.”

The statement further noted that abortion is “denial of the truth that all men and women are created equal, with God-given rights to life, liberty, and the pursuit of happiness.”

Vatican also joined United States Bishops in welcoming the new development. The President of the Pontifical Academy, Archbishop Vincenzo Paglia, said: “In the face of Western society that is losing its passion for life, this act is a powerful invitation to reflect together on the serious and urgent issue of human generativity and the conditions that make it possible; by choosing life, our responsibility for the future of humanity is at stake.”

“After 50 years, it is important to reopen a non-ideological debate on the place that the protection of life has in a civil society to ask ourselves what kind of coexistence and society we want to build.”

“We need solid assistance to mothers, couples and the unborn child that involves the whole community, encouraging the possibility for mothers in difficulty to carry on with the pregnancy and to entrust the child to those who can guarantee the child’s growth.”
